GitHub Desktop Deployment Tool by GitHub, Inc. is a desktop application designed to simplify the process of deploying code to GitHub Repositories. The tool allows developers to push changes to repositories, create branches, and manage pull requests using a simple and intuitive graphical interface.

The tool is designed to work seamlessly with GitHub.com and provides easy access to all features of the GitHub platform. It provides visualization of branches and commits, as well as powerful search functionality that enables developers to quickly find the commits they need.

The application is available for both macOS and Windows operating systems, making it accessible to a wide range of developers. It is perfect for teams or individual developers who want a simple and effective way to manage their GitHub repositories from their desktop.

The GitHub Desktop Deployment Tool is an excellent tool for simplifying the deployment process on the GitHub platform. Its simple yet powerful interface makes it easy for developers to push changes, manage pull requests, and collaborate with other team members effectively.

Pros

  • Intuitive and user-friendly interface, making it easy for users to deploy their code to GitHub
  • Seamless integration with GitHub repositories, allowing for easy collaboration and version control
  • Provides visual diff tools for comparing changes before committing them to the repository
  • Supports both Windows and macOS operating systems

Cons

  • Limited features compared to the web-based GitHub interface
  • Lacks advanced Git functionalities available in command-line tools
  • Does not support Linux operating system
